Expert Tips for Enhancing Your Viewing Experience and Avoiding Blackouts
To achieve the best possible viewing experience during the Bulls vs 76ers showdown, start by ensuring a stable and high-speed internet connection. Buffering and lag often plague live streams when bandwidth is insufficient. Consider using a wired Ethernet connection instead of Wi-Fi for more consistent performance. Additionally, close background apps and tabs that consume bandwidth. Adjust the streaming quality manually if your platform allows, opting for HD only if your connection supports it to prevent interruption.
